Vincenzo De Giorgi
About
Vincenzo De Giorgi has authored 252 papers that have received a total of 6.1k indexed citations.
This includes 178 papers in Oncology, 107 papers in Dermatology and 79 papers in Epidemiology. The topics of these papers are Cutaneous Melanoma Detection and Management (152 papers), Nonmelanoma Skin Cancer Studies (66 papers) and Cutaneous lymphoproliferative disorders research (45 papers). Vincenzo De Giorgi is often cited by papers focused on Cutaneous Melanoma Detection and Management (152 papers), Nonmelanoma Skin Cancer Studies (66 papers) and Cutaneous lymphoproliferative disorders research (45 papers) and collaborates with scholars based in Italy, United States and Austria. Vincenzo De Giorgi's co-authors include Daniela Massi, Paolo Carli, Marta Grazzini, Torello Lotti and Serena Sestini and has published in prestigious journals such as New England Journal of Medicine, Journal of Clinical Oncology and PLoS ONE.
